http://www.npr.org/sections/thetwo-way/2016/09/01/492299629/alien-signal-source-reportedly-located-it-wasnt-the-vulcansIf it were a phone call, we might call it a butt dial: A strong radio signal that set off questions about whether it emanated from an advanced alien race earlier this week is now believed to have come from a terrestrial source, and possibly from a Russian military satellite.
The clarification came after researchers at the SETI Institute the private organization that searches for signals that might confirm extraterrestrial life announced they were investigating an "interesting" radio signal that was reported by Russian astronomers, as Camila Domonoske wrote for the Two-Way on Tuesday.

Without directly connecting the signal to that satellite or providing details about it, Tass quotes Alexander Ipatov, the director of the Institute of Applied Astronomy at the Russian Academy of Sciences, as saying that during the Soviet era, "We, indeed, discovered an unusual signal. However, an additional check showed that it was emanating from a Soviet military satellite, which had not been entered into any of the catalogs of celestial bodies."
The folks at SETI and the Russian Academy of Sciences say they're still looking for signs of extraterrestrial intelligence.
